NORTH MANCHESTER, Ind. – The Manchester University men's soccer team blew past visiting Greenville University by a final score of 3-1 on Saturday afternoon at Good Field.
The Spartans scored in the 5th minute as Cory Mitchell (Maitland, Fla./Winter Park) fired a free kick from 30 yards past the Panther goalkeeper.
Later in the 23rd minute, Elliott Mozingo (Fishers, Ind./Fishers) played an excellent through ball ahead to Harley Kruschwitz (North Manchester, Ind./Manchester) who scored for the second consecutive game.
Late first half sub Mason Douglas (Howe, Ind./Lakeland) would put the Spartans ahead 3-0 with his first collegiate goal in the 39th minute. Julian Keough (Indianapolis, Ind./Pike) earned the assist on the Douglas goal.
Greenville tallied its only goal of the match in the 45th minute.
Manchester goalie Aidan Brunkow (Indianapolis, Ind./Heritage Christian) earned the win in between the posts for Manchester. He made 8 saves in the game.
The win was the first of the season for the Black & Gold. Saturday's triumph also marked the first career coaching victory for head coach Chad Brooks.
